Abstract:
A collection of Russian experimental documentary films by Dziga Vertov, who used in his films several cinematic techniques (split screens, multiple superimpositions, variable speeds, et cetera) to present urban life from dawn to dusk.
Contents:
Man with a camera (1929) -- Enthusiasm: symphony of the Donbas (1931) -- Three songs about Lenin (1934) -- Kino eye (1924) -- Kino Pravda (1922-1925).
